Address

NeJrpuDbYUgckLaJnWyu3qAe3JF9Mf216q

0 XNA

Confirmed
Total Received569.23616381 XNA
Total Sent569.23616381 XNA
Final Balance0 XNA
No. Transactions2

Transactions